Kayenta man sentenced to 27 years in prison
Convicted for kidnapping, violent assault
PHOENIX – This week, Eli Sloan, 45, of Kayenta, Ariz., was sentenced by U.S. District Judge Douglas L. Rayes to 330 months of imprisonment, to be followed by a lifetime term of supervised release. Last year, Sloan was convicted of six offenses following a jury trial, including kidnapping, two counts of aggravated sexual abuse, assault with intent to commit aggravated sexual abuse, assault resulting in substantial bodily injury to an intimate partner, and assault by strangling an intimate partner.
